A history that chronicles the end of prizefighting by telling the story of the last great prizefight. Promoter Tex Rickard overcomes racism, corruption, and politics to create one of the most significant sporting events in history, the Jack Johnson - Jim Jeffries heavyweight title bout, in Reno, NV on July 4th 1910.
